When you go to www.acura.com ownership experience and register your car by vin number
it will tell you if you need the oil jet, and if it says -status fixed- it has already been done
Otherwise take it in for that- its a recall and its free

The 100k extended transmission warranty covers a -failure of the transmission-
read the symtoms on the acura.com site

Also everyone should call Acura at 1-800-382-2238 and register there as well
